Description
The last test in the Pythagorean Triplet exercise is disabled because (according to #1324) it takes too long to run in the web UI. When I submit a solution for the exercise, though, it's marked as failed with just the last test failing.
Locally I've edited the pythagorean-triplet.spec.js file to change test.skip to test and all tests pass successfully. Is there something we're supposed to do to re-enable tests like this when we submit solutions? I tried submitting with my local pythagorean-triplet.spec.js file, but (as expected) that didn't actually change the behaviour.
I can't work out how I'm supposed to submit my solution and have it marked as correct.
